  • 1.  Symantec Endpoint 11 error while finsihing install :Corrupt install

    Posted Dec 10, 2009 09:34 PM
    I did a stand alone intsall on XP computer (SP3),as soon as the install ends it pops a error that install failed with a header <ISP> Solution. Right after that it goes for update and the client loads fine...But after a restart of the computer it pops up the same message "corrupt installtion..<ISP> Solution...and eventually it loads and works fine..

    I have uninstalled, repaired and re-installed but the nag is still there...Please help with some ideas....Regards

    "I ran the NONAV tool and re-installed SEP 11"
    nonav is a tool for removing symantec antivirs 9.x and earlier.
    cleanwipe is the tool for removing SEP
    you can get this from symantec support
